High humidity can cause wood to swell and expand, which can lead to uneven sanding and an inconsistent finish. When wood absorbs moisture, its fibers become more flexible, making it difficult to achieve a smooth and level surface. Additionally, the increased moisture content can cause the wood to become more prone to warping and cracking, further complicating the sanding process.
To sand wood effectively in high humidity, it is essential to take certain precautions and use the right tools and techniques. Here are some tips to help you navigate this challenging situation:
1. Control the humidity: Before you start sanding, it is crucial to control the humidity in your workspace. Use a dehumidifier to reduce the moisture levels in the air, and consider using a moisture meter to monitor the wood’s moisture content. Aim for a humidity level between 40% and 50% for the best results.
2. Choose the right sandpaper: High humidity can cause sandpaper to clog and lose its effectiveness. Opt for high-quality, heavy-duty sandpaper that is designed to withstand moisture. Additionally, using a finer grit sandpaper can help achieve a smoother finish in high humidity conditions.
3. Sand in small sections: When sanding wood in high humidity, it is best to work in small sections to minimize the amount of moisture that the wood absorbs. This will help prevent the wood from swelling and becoming difficult to sand.
4. Use a sanding block: A sanding block can help you maintain a consistent pressure on the wood, ensuring that you achieve an even finish. This is particularly important in high humidity conditions, where the wood may be more prone to uneven sanding.
5. Allow the wood to dry: After sanding, it is essential to allow the wood to dry completely before applying any finish. This can take several hours or even days, depending on the humidity levels and the thickness of the wood. Rushing the drying process can lead to an uneven finish and potential issues with the finish’s adhesion.
6. Consider using a dust collector: High humidity can increase the amount of dust generated during sanding. Using a dust collector can help you maintain a cleaner workspace and reduce the risk of dust-related health issues.
